The Indian real estate market has witnessed a significant surge in equity investments, with Mumbai leading the charge. Over the past three years, the sector has attracted USD 26.7 billion, highlighting Mumbai's pivotal role in driving economic growth.

The real estate boom in Mumbai is driven by several factors, including increasing demand for residential and commercial properties, robust infrastructure, and the city's vibrant economic environment. The growth of the IT and financial services sectors has also played a significant role.
The main challenges include land scarcity, high property prices, and regulatory hurdles. Land scarcity has led to higher property costs, and regulatory issues have sometimes slowed down project development. The government has implemented reforms to address these challenges.
The government has introduced several initiatives to support the real estate sector in Mumbai, including the Real Estate (Regulation and Development) Act (RERA) to bring transparency and accountability. Additionally, the push for smart cities and urban renewal projects aims to improve infrastructure and attract more investments.
The future outlook for Mumbai's real estate market is positive. Continued economic growth, ongoing infrastructure development, and government initiatives are expected to drive further investments. The sector is poised for sustained growth and development.
Residential properties, particularly affordable and high-quality housing, are in high demand in Mumbai. Commercial properties, especially Grade A office spaces, are also in demand due to the growth of the IT and financial services sectors. Additionally, industrial properties are attracting investments due to the city's proximity to ports and industrial zones.
